Lost Empire Of Emanuel Nobel Diane DiMassa political instabilityBy: Brunt, Douglas Published by New York : Atria Books,, 2026 Other Than The Tsar, Emanuel Nobel Was Likely The Wealthiest Man In Early 20th century Russia. He And His Father, Ludwig, Rose From Bankruptcy To Become The Owners Of An Oil Company That Rivaled John D. Rockefeller's Standard Oil.
